Today's TMQ columnhas this to say about the Bills:

 

 

Sour Play of the Week: A week ago, Bills coaches staged the Single Worst Play of the Season So Far: Facing third-and-goal on the Kansas City 1, with a fourth-stringer at quarterback but a top-rated running attack, Buffalo coaches called a pass that was intercepted and returned the length of the field for a touchdown.

 

Now it's Buffalo at Pittsburgh, Bills again facing third-and-goal on the 1. This time the quarterback is oft-injured E.J. Manuel, who hadn't played in a month. Rather than run and run again if unsuccessful, Bills coaches called a pass, incomplete, then sent in the field goal unit. The coaches' saying is: Sometimes it's OK to make a mistake; it's never OK to repeat a mistake.

 

Just to prove it was no fluke, trailing 17-3 in the fourth quarter, fourth-and-5 on the Pittsburgh 36, Bills coach Doug Marrone sent in the punt unit. Punting in opposition territory down two touchdowns in the fourth quarter! Perhaps there is a reason the Bills have eight consecutive losing seasons and are working on the ninth. It took Pittsburgh just four snaps to pass the spot where the ball would have been had Buffalo gone and failed. Bills coaches followed the Single Worst Play of the Season So Far with the worst Preposterous Punt of 2013.
